Bars allowed to reopen in Texas, no decision from Travis County judge
video

Starting today (10/14), bars in the state can reopen at 50% occupancy in counties where COVID-19 hospitalizations make up less than 15% of hospital capacity. Governor Abbott is giving the choice to opt in or not to county judges and there's been no decision from the Travis County judge. FOX 7 Austin's Tierra Neubaum has details.

Study: True US COVID-19 death toll likely much higher than reported

Researchers at Virginia Commonwealth University and Yale said there was a 20% increase in U.S. deaths than what was previously expected, but only 65% of those deaths were attributed to the coronavirus.
